Uri.CheckHostName-Methode

Bestimmt, ob der angegebene Hostname ein gültiger DNS-Name ist.

Namespace: System
Assembly: System (in system.dll)

Syntax

'Declaration
Public Shared Function CheckHostName ( _
    name As String _
) As UriHostNameType
'Usage
Dim name As String
Dim returnValue As UriHostNameType

returnValue = Uri.CheckHostName(name)
public static UriHostNameType CheckHostName (
    string name
)
public:
static UriHostNameType CheckHostName (
    String^ name
)
public static UriHostNameType CheckHostName (
    String name
)
public static function CheckHostName (
    name : String
) : UriHostNameType

Parameter

  • name
    Der Hostname, der überprüft werden soll. Dies kann eine IPv4- oder IPv6-Adresse oder ein Internethostname sein.

Rückgabewert

Ein UriHostNameType, der den Typ des Hostnamens angibt. Wenn der Typ des Hostnamens nicht bestimmt werden kann oder der Hostname NULL (Nothing in Visual Basic) oder eine Zeichenfolge der Länge 0 (null) ist, gibt diese Methode Unknown zurück.

Hinweise

Die CheckHostName-Methode überprüft, ob der angegebene Hostname den Vorschriften für einen gültigen Internethostnamen entspricht. Es wird allerdings nicht über eine Hostnamensuche nachgeprüft, ob der Host existiert.

Beispiel

Im folgenden Beispiel wird überprüft, ob der Hostname gültig ist.

Console.WriteLine(Uri.CheckHostName("www.contoso.com"))
Console.WriteLine(Uri.CheckHostName("www.contoso.com"));
   
Console::WriteLine( Uri::CheckHostName( "www.contoso.com" ) );
Console.WriteLine(Uri.CheckHostName("www.contoso.com"));
Console.WriteLine(Uri.CheckHostName("www.contoso.com"));

Plattformen

Windows 98, Windows 2000 SP4, Windows CE, Windows Millennium Edition, Windows Mobile für Pocket PC, Windows Mobile für Smartphone, Windows Server 2003,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P SP2, Windows XP Starter Edition

.NET Framework unterstützt nicht alle Versionen sämtlicher Plattformen. Eine Liste der unterstützten Versionen finden Sie unter Systemanforderungen.

Versionsinformationen

.NET Framework

Unterstützt in: 2.0, 1.1, 1.0

.NET Compact Framework

Unterstützt in: 2.0, 1.0

Siehe auch

Referenz

Uri-Klasse
Uri-Member
System-Namespace